摘要

利用HPLC-DAD多波长数据分析鉴别不同品牌的蓝色圆珠笔墨水.使用HPLC-DAD分离68支不同品牌的蓝色圆珠笔中油墨的染料组分,并用HPLC-MS方法确认主要染料组分的化合物结构.根据检测到的主要染料组分,将所有的蓝色圆珠笔油墨分成9类,进一步利用主成分分析方法,处理多波长色谱数据对同一类别中不同品牌的墨水进行区分.实验结果表明,多波长的色谱数据比单一波长对蓝色圆珠笔墨水更具鉴别能力.组合2步鉴别过程,对于蓝色圆珠笔品牌的鉴别率可达94%.

Abstract

In this paper, multiwavelength data of HPLC-DAD were used to discriminate different brands of blue ballpoint pen ink. Dyes from inks of sixty-eight blue ballpoint pens were analyzed by using HPLC-DAD. Dye components detected in the inks were further identified by using HPLC-mass spectrometry (HPLC-MS). All the inks were firstly classified into nine groups according to the presence or absence of the significant chromatographic peaks. Then the inks in the same group were further discriminated by using PCA with multiwavelength chromatographic data. The results indicated that chromatographic data extracted from three wavelengths were more potent in the discrimination as compared with a single wavelength chromatographic data. By combining the two discrimination steps, we can discriminate about 94% of blue ballpoint pens according to the brands.
